It may be one of the most demanding disciplines any painter can choose — watercolors. The paper reveals every error, every misstep. Whites aren’t painted on; they’re the very paper itself coming through, and once you make a mistake, there’s really no removing it.
But watercolorist Cole LaRocque chose his discipline already more than familiar with what happens when you make a false move.
LaRocque is not the first soldier/artist we’ve done a story on here at KVRR. Art’s been used for some years now as a way to help returning soldiers grapple with some of their issues from time in combat.
However, unlike those soldiers, Larocque left for war already an artist. He returned with a special kind of gift — a new way of seeing the world.
